About the Role

Trafford's Private Sector Housing Team have an exciting vacancy for a Housing Enforcement Officer to join the team on a 3‑year fixed term contract. The team currently consists of 1 Environmental Health Officer, 5 Housing Enforcement Officers and 1 Trainee Housing Standards Enforcement Officer, who work to support the Team Leader in enforcing a wide range of legislative requirements related to private sector housing, which now includes enforcement of the Renters' Rights Act. This role will be primarily focused on homelessness prevention, including inspections of potential and existing temporary accommodation and providing advice on tenancy relations matters, as well as enforcement in relation to them where required. Additional duties may include inspections of privately rented properties where disrepair is reported to the Council and related enforcement.


Qualifications

Band 6
* Educated to minimum A Level standard or equivalent
* Minimum of 12 months' experience working in a housing related field
* Specialist knowledge relevant to specific areas work (e.g. housing standards)
* Able to communicate effectively at all levels (verbal and written) with a variety of people from a range of backgrounds – using engaging communication and influencing styles with colleagues, managers and members of the public and communicating to customers in a clear and sensitive manner
Band 7 (inclusive of above)
* Degree level qualification in Environmental Health / Housing (or similar)
* Certificate of competency in the application of HHSRS (Housing Health & Safety Rating System)
* Demonstrable experience in enforcement of private sector housing
* Ability to assess appropriate method of enforcement action
Band 8 (inclusive of above)
* Significant experience in enforcement of private sector housing
* Ability to motivate and supervise colleagues, sharing knowledge and learning with trainees/newly qualified colleagues
